Running along the anterior lumbar spine, the psoas minor appears as a slender fusiform belly that quickly becomes a long flat tendon descending on the anteromedial surface of psoas major. Inferiorly, that tendon fans onto the pelvic brim, blending with the iliopubic eminence and pecten pubis region and often sending fibers into the iliac fascia overlying iliacus. Psoas major occupies the lateral side, with iliacus filling the iliac fossa and joining psoas major to form the iliopsoas tendon as it courses toward the lesser trochanter of the femur. A subtle muscle. Because psoas minor is absent in a large fraction of adults, a clear rendering of its morphology helps learners avoid mistaking it for a split psoas major tendon or an anomalous fascial band on cross sectional imaging. The flattened insertion on the pelvic brim is the teaching point, it relates to tensioning of the iliac fascia and can be implicated in iliopsoas compartment pain patterns that mimic hip joint pathology. This view also clarifies the close relationship of iliopsoas to the anterior hip capsule, a region targeted during anterior approaches to the hip and during image guided iliopsoas bursal injections for snapping hip syndrome.
